Latest Patents
Tamburello holds a patent for a "System for the connection of photodetectors to optical fibers." This invention focuses on the alignment and assembly of optical fibers to photodetectors within a hermetic package that features a glass window and eliminates the need for a fiber tail. The system includes an optical fiber that is terminated with a support member, and a support plate with two concentric seats on opposite faces. A photodetector is inserted into one seat, while the connector part is placed into the other. Synthetic resins are utilized to secure both the photodetector and connector part to their respective seats on the plate.
